Burnam Into Finals of 400-Meter Hurdles at NationalsMay 24, 2018The senior broke his own school record in the 400-meter hurdles with a time of 52.13 seconds on Thursday.

Nineteen Spring Student-Athletes Earn Academic All-OAC HonorsMay 21, 2018Academic All-Conference selections have at least a cumulative 3.5 grade-point average (GPA) at the end of the semester preceding the end of the fall season. The student-athlete must also be a member of a varsity team as well as be enrolled in a full-time capacity.

Men's Track and Field to Compete in Home Opener on SaturdayApril 06, 2018WILMINGTON, Ohio- The Wilmington College men’s outdoor track and field team will host the Jenna Strong Invitational on Saturday, April 7. This meet honors fallen teammate Jenna Parlette who collapsed while in the lead of a cross country race her junior year (2013). All teams, participants, and spectators are invited to wear purple in memory and honor of Jenna and to promote Epilepsy awareness.
